Depending on the kind of dependency and intensity, you or someone you care about may need anything from a thirty-day residential alcohol or drug treatment center all the way up to a 4-month or longer one. Some drugs may allow for out-patient services while severe cases may need longer-term recovery programs. However, you can find a Oceanside treatment center to fit just about any personal budget.
In determining the price of rehab in Oceanside, NY, you first have to consider the amenities the center provides and its locale compared to your own preferences. you'll find quite a wide range in cost for rehab clinics. Many work with private insurance so check with your provider to see if the costs can be partially paid for through your PPO or HMO.
